Clone And Expressing Of UDPG In Catharanthus Roseus With Drought-Resistance

In the present experiment, choosing Catharanthus Roseus's root, shoot and leaf as research subject, probe into relationship of compose the cellular of Catharanthus Roseus and the character of UDPG's clone and expression.Overpass the result of solubility-sugar, water potential in plant's root,shoot and leaf in drought stress and the UDPG's rule of expression,open out the composing of cellular in drought stress.It makes for the more diversification rule of cellular.1. Water potential of plants is a major index of drought stress, whose assay could indicate the degree of the soil sample suffered from drought stress, then quantify the lack of water in Catharanthus Roseus.2. The change of sugar concentration is the major emergency mechanism of plant against drought stress, the assay of which could also illuminate how the major apparatus, such as the root, shoot and leaf, respond tO the stress condition.3. As a glycosylation associated protein of secondary metabolite, UDPG could be widely utilized for the synthesis of sugar in the plant's major apparatus; moreover it can regulate the cell wall formation and the change of cell wall in drought condition.The major emergency mechanism of plant is regulation of sugar whose glycosylation donor is UDPG, the study of which may help to figure out the resistant mechanism of Catharanthus Roseus on the molecular level. By measuring the soluble sugar and water potential, in combination with the expression of UDPG gene in root, shoot and leaf, we could confirm that the UDPG gene affects the cell wall formation in drought stress. Furthermore it might offer the possibility to work on the resistance of Catharanthus Roseus against drought in biological technology.Comparing the expression of UDPG gene in drought stress to that in normal condition, we could detect moderate up-regulation of UDPG in treatment of drought, while the increase of sucrose and glucose can be detected remarkably in the root, shoot and leaf part, which could expressly illustrate the main function of UDPG as a glycosylation donor protein.
